BALL
PLACEMENT &
HITTING
The GCQuad on-screen placement
aid displays the golf ball position
relative to the hitting zone. The
center of the zone sits approxi-
mately 22" from the front of the
GCQuad, and the zone varies in size
de-pending on the mode. The zone
is approximately 14" x 14" with Club
Tracking enabled, and 18" x 14" with
Club Tracking disabled.

Switching between right and left handed
mode can be done using the right-handed
and left-handed tracking keys on the LCD
screen. The current mode can be determined
by the LED indicator.
Once a ball has been located by the camera, the
on-screen placement aid will appear and text
will indicate one of the following device sta-
tuses.

STATUS INDICATOR

LED BLINKS SLOWLY
Previous shot data shown on screen
No ball is detected by cameras.
LED BLINKS RAPIDLY
Ball out of hitting zone
The ball is not detected in the ball
find zone and must be moved inside.
Too many balls detected
More than one ball is detected in the
zone, excess balls should be removed.
LED REMAINS SOLID
Ready
The ball is inside of the hitting zone
and the device is ready for the shot.
